Make sure to bring the vehicle in regularly for oil changes. Having fresh clean oil is important to keep the engine parts moving effectively. Without oil, the parts could have strain or stress against them when you drive. If there is not any oil in your vehicle, the engine may seize all together. This can result in a costly repair bill when you will need to repair it. When the oil is changed, we can also inspect the oil filter for your vehicle. The filter is important because it will collect dirt and other pollutants that might be in the oil. This will allow the fresh clean oil to travel through the vehicle and engine.

 

The tires will also need to be inspected. The air pressure should be at the correct amount indicated by the vehicle owner’s manual. This will help the vehicle to drive smoother, as well as have better fuel mileage. If you notice that a tire is getting low more often than the rest, it can indicate a leak. The windshield wipers will also need to be checked on occasion. The wipers will remove road grime, dirt, and precipitation from the windshield. If your vehicle has a read wiper, that should be inspected as well. This will allow the rear window to be cleaned so you can see all around your vehicle. If there are tears or rips on the wipers, make sure to have them replaced as soon as possible so you can continue to have the best visibility possible when you drive.
